Matthew Stafford's Reworked Contract with the Los Angeles Rams

Quarterback Matthew Stafford has solidified his future with the Los Angeles Rams by agreeing to a reworked contract. This revised deal underscores the team's commitment to their star quarterback, who has been instrumental in their recent successes.

Financial Windfall for Stafford

The new contract offers Stafford a substantial financial package. It includes a $12.5 million signing bonus and $23.5 million guaranteed for this year. Additionally, the revised agreement features a $4 million guaranteed roster bonus payable in March. This deal gives Stafford both immediate financial benefits and security as he heads into the new season.

Notably, the contract allows Stafford the flexibility to negotiate an entirely new agreement next offseason, which could further enhance his financial and career prospects as he continues to be a central figure for the Rams.

Contract Adjustments and Career Milestones

In a significant move, Stafford relinquished his 2025 guarantees and opted for a one-year, $40 million deal. This adjustment not only reflects Stafford's confidence in his abilities but also his desire to keep future options open.

Matthew Stafford joined the Rams in a trade from the Detroit Lions in 2021. His impact was immediate and profound, leading the Rams to victory in Super Bowl LVI. In his first season with the team, Stafford tied a career high with 41 touchdown passes, setting the tone for what Rams fans would come to expect from their new quarterback.

Impressive Record and Statistics

Since joining the Rams, Stafford has maintained an impressive 24-17 record as a starter. His tenure with the team has seen him throw 75 touchdowns against 36 interceptions, numbers that highlight his effectiveness and consistency.

The 2023 season was particularly notable for Stafford. Over Weeks 12-17, he threw an NFL-high 15 touchdowns, demonstrating his ability to perform at an elite level during critical periods. Stafford led the Rams to the No. 7 offense in the league during that season, further cementing his reputation as one of the top quarterbacks in the NFL.

A Season of Success

Stafford's exceptional performance in 2023 earned him his second career Pro Bowl selection. He boasted a 5-1 record as a starter before sitting out the regular-season finale, a decision likely made to preserve his health and readiness for the postseason.

Coaching Confidence

Rams head coach Sean McVay expressed his satisfaction with the resolution of Stafford's contract situation. "I'm relieved that this issue has been resolved," McVay stated, underscoring the importance of having stability at the quarterback position as the team prepares for the upcoming season.
